Romanian President Nicușor Dan met with Maria Leptin, President of the European Research Council (ERC), a leading European body supporting scientific research. The meeting focused on strengthening Romania’s capacity to foster and retain scientific talent. Dan emphasized the need for Romania to develop institutions capable of supporting and nurturing its scientific community. The ERC provides significant funding for frontier research across Europe, and this meeting signals a Romanian effort to better leverage these opportunities.
